"Our Natural Resources" by Audrey Stewart explores the vital role that natural resources play in our lives and the environment. Through engaging narratives and informative insights, the book delves into topics like renewable energy, sustainable practices, and the impact of human activity on the planet. Stewart emphasizes the importance of conservation and responsible management of resources to ensure a sustainable future. The text weaves together personal stories, scientific data, and practical tips, inspiring readers to connect with nature and take action in their communities to protect the earth's precious resources for generations to come.
